It all started with a new Be-Kool alloy radiator, one made to exacting standards to ensure it would last longer and perform better than the original one but while being able to be mounted just like the original.

But what does the Be-Kool FMIC bring with it exactly?
  • FMIC able to flow up to 300bhp
  • Front mount positioning
  • On average less than 0.5 psi boost loss compared to aftermarket TMIC's
  • Vastly increased recovery rate
  • Reduction in the barriers to heat transfer found in water-cooled applications
  • Maintenance free
  • Air-Con unaffected
  • Bodywork unaffected
In other words, an intercooler solution designed the way it should have been by MINI in the first place!

So where did the idea come from?

Well it seems fate took us to the new MINI again having seen the MiniTorque Racing Time Attack MINI competing at its first outing. After further investigation and in consultation with performance MINI owners, we quickly realised that the intercooler product we developed for Ricardo back in 2000 when the Cooper S was first being developed, could now be used to help battle the MINI’s Achilles heel, the inefficient design of MINI's chosen intercooler solution.

But we didn’t just dust off the old drawings and reproduce the bespoke design that worked so well in testing by Ricardo; instead we set about re-building the prototype with today’s MINI enthusiast in mind, enthusiasts that want an intercooler and radiator that can cope with the demands that even a 280+bhp M45 MINI Cooper S can throw at it, whether it be on the road, on the track or on the drag strip.

Where we differ from other manufacturers of intercoolers for the MINI however, is that we can offer you a fit and forget product to better than OEM standards. No hassle, no maintenance, just a solution that works first time everytime. So...

The question I expect we'll get first is "How much"... Well the standard Be-Kool FMIC without any bespoke add-ons comes with the following:
  • Be-Kool Alloy Radiator (1050 constructed)
  • Revotec Slimline High Performance 12" Suction fan
  • Be-Kool Fan Controller Bracket
  • Be-Kool Alloy fabricated Supercharger Outlet pipe
  • Be-Kool Alloy fabricated Intercooler to Inlet pipe
  • Be-Kool Alloy Water Pipe
  • Be-Kool Bonnet Scoop Blanking Plate
  • Performance Silicone Hose Kit
  • 9 x Hose Clips
  • Be-Kool Instructions
This is ready to bolt onto your MINI with no bodywork modifications, it fits like it should have been there all its life and the retail price is £1399 inc vat excluding postage.

not really, quite a lot mini radiators are stating to go now, my coopers is fecked, and ive seen a few on S's go too, this is the perfect upgrade imo while its a big investment it should be worth it (proof as ever required for me) but im sure sheets and boost charts etc will be coming

i ran a GRS on my old cooper S and it was good, until i went near town or traffic and it got into the 60+'s IAT's on the road it was fine but driving a tuned cooper S in town or on my commute in the summer was a pain, it often got to 80+ on the motorway que so i see this as solving a lot of problems

also for me its a double win,

means i can keep my cooper hood when i do the S engine swap now, and i dont have to buy a cooper S rad etc either, and unlike all the TMIC's it leaves the plug tubes clear for easy maintaince

to me now theres only two real choices for my car, stock S IC with meth or this + meth too
